What are Instant Cryptocurrency Exchanges?
Traditional cryptocurrency exchanges‚ like Binance or Coinbase‚ operate using order books where buyers and sellers are matched․ Instant exchanges‚ however‚ bypass this process․ They utilize liquidity pools and pre-defined rates to facilitate near-instantaneous swaps between cryptocurrencies․ This speed and convenience come at a cost‚ typically in the form of slightly higher fees compared to limit orders on traditional exchanges․ Platforms like Changelly and CCE Cash exemplify this model‚ prioritizing speed and simplicity․

Comparing Fees Across Platforms
Determining the “lowest fee” exchange isn’t always straightforward․ Fee structures are complex and vary based on several factors:
- Maker/Taker Fees: These are the most common fees‚ charged when you create (make) or fulfill (take) an order․ Some exchanges‚ like MEXC‚ are currently offering zero maker fees to attract liquidity․
- Spread: The difference between the buy and sell price․ While not always explicitly stated as a fee‚ a wider spread effectively increases the cost of the transaction․
- Deposit/Withdrawal Fees: Fees charged for moving funds into and out of the exchange․ Many exchanges are now offering free deposits‚ but withdrawal fees remain common․
- Network Fees: Fees paid to the blockchain network itself (e․g․‚ Ethereum gas fees)․ These are unavoidable but can fluctuate significantly․
- Exchange Token Discounts: Some exchanges offer reduced fees for users who hold their native token․
